М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
DanilPRO20172007
DanilPRO20172007
07.02.2023 21:18 •  Информатика

Исполнитель черепашка действует на плоской поверхности. у черепашки есть хвост, который может быть поднят или опущен. при поднятом хвосте черепашка просто перемещается по плоскости; при опущенном - оставляет след в виде линии. исполнитель может выполнять команды: 1) вперед - черепашка переходит вперед на указанное число шагов; 2) направо - черепашка поворачивается на указанное число градусов по часовой стрелке. для повторения k раз некоторой последовательности команд используется запись: повтори k [команда1 команда2 команда3] опусти хвост повтори 8 [направо 45 вперед 5]

👇
Ответ:
PRI3E
PRI3E
07.02.2023
"опусти хвост 
повтори 8 [направо 45 вперед 5]"
После выполнения этих команд получится замкнутый восьмиугольник, т.к 8*45 = 360*(все углы восьмиугольника).
4,5(52 оценок)
Открыть все ответы
Ответ:
nourdana
nourdana
07.02.2023
Полный код программы

var
    k, rk, n: longint;

function f(n: longint): longint;
begin
    f := n * n * n;
end;

function calc(k: longint): longint;
var
    i: longint;
begin
    i := 1;
    while f(i) < k do
        i := i + 1;
   
    if f(i) - k <= k - f(i - 1) then
        calc := i
    else calc := i - 1;
end;

begin
    rk := calc(10);
    n := 0;
    for k := 1 to 1000 do
        if calc(k) = rk then
        begin
            writeln('calc(', k, ') = ', calc(k));
            n := n + 1;
        end;
   
    writeln(n);
end.

вывод
calc(5) = 2
calc(6) = 2
calc(7) = 2
calc(8) = 2
calc(9) = 2
calc(10) = 2
calc(11) = 2
calc(12) = 2
calc(13) = 2
calc(14) = 2
calc(15) = 2
calc(16) = 2
calc(17) = 2
13
4,6(83 оценок)
Ответ:
6Мицуки6
6Мицуки6
07.02.2023
#include <iostream>
using namespace std;
const int N = 8; //длина массива
double s = 0; //начальное значение суммы
double mas[N]; //объявляем статический массив длины N
int main()
{
    //вводим элементы массива
    for(int i = 0; i < N; ++i)
    {
        cin >> mas[i];
    }
    //пробегаемся по элементам массива
    for(int i = 0; i < N; ++i)
    {
        if(mas[i] != 0.0) //если элемент массива не равен 0
            s += 1. / mas[i]; //прибавляем значение обратного элемента к итоговой сумме
    }
    cout << s; //вывод суммы на экран
    return 0;
}
4,8(42 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